Abstract

It has been determined that the national economy is a multidimensional system that requires a specific approach to evaluation, which can take into account all its aspects. The purpose of the study is to develop an approach to the assessment of regulatory policy and its results, which allows taking into account the impact of changes in regulatory policy. The criteria and indicators for assessing the development of the national economy (the results of regulatory policy), as well as indicators of the assessment of changes in the regulatory policy, have been determined. As a criterion for assessing regulatory policy, the degree of return from regulatory changes has been selected. At the same time, the coefficient of elasticity of the development of spheres from changes in regulation has been proposed to use as indicator that most accurately reflects this criterion. The place of the system of indicators for assessing the development of the national economy in the assessment of regulatory policy has been analyzed. An approach to the assessment of regulatory policy has been developed, which, unlike the other, is based on the determination of the elasticity of the development of spheres from the change of regulatory policy with the use of correlation and regression analysis and modeling tools. The presented approach allows to take into account the impact of changes in regulatory policy, which leads to a corresponding change in development in certain areas of the national economy. The approach to the evaluation of regulatory policy and its results is based on indicators used by the World Bank experts in Sustainable Economic Development Assessment, as well as indicators of the Doing Business rating, Worldwide Governance Indicators and indicators of the Business regulation of the Economic Freedom of the World rating. Subsystems of indicators of the proposed approach can be used as independent structural elements, on the basis of which comprehensive information about a certain process can be obtained. Thus, the subsystem of indicators for assessing the development of the national economy by fields serves as a basis for obtaining a comprehensive picture of the changes, which take place in various spheres, as well as the identification of problem areas. The subsystem of the indicators of regulatory policy assessment, in turn, serves as a basis for obtaining information on the improvement or deterioration of regulation for each of the areas of development.
